Training Tomorrow’s Engineers to Tackle Tomorrow’s Challenges

Engineers Without Boarders (EWB) Carleton is pleased to present a talk by George Roter, co-founder and co-CEO of Engineers Without Boarders Canada.

Mr. Roter will be speaking about the EWB concept, Global Engineering and on training tomorrow’s engineers to tackle challenges.  The talk is scheduled for Thursday, Oct. 22, 2009 from 2 p.m. to 3 p.m. in Room 118 of Leeds House.

Mr. Roter is one of Canada’s Top 40 Under 40 and has been overseas with Governor General Michaëlle Jean on her five official State visits in Africa.

The talk is free and open to the public.
